In my computer, I have 2 harddrives. One 160GB SATA, and another 80GB PATA. In Win XP setup, XP sees the 80GB (Primary Slave) as the C: and the 160GB (Fourth Master) as D:. How can I make it so the 160GB is C: and the 80GB is D:? Thanks!
-Andrew BTW: MoBo: Asus P5P800-VM |

If XP is on the PATA drive, you probably would need to do a fresh XP install with only the SATA drive connected. After XP is running, Then connect the PATA back into the system.
